If other approaches fail to correct the issue, you may need ... graphen pfadWebSurgical procedures for curly toe involve straightening the toe by fusing the deformed joint straight. A small incision is made over the top of the joint, the joint surfaces are flattened and prepared and a small wire is inserted across them to hold everything straight while it heals. The wire is gently removed in clinic after 6 weeks. graphenoxid im trinkwasserWebA curled fifth toe is most often inherited. When the fifth toe curls inward, it moves under the next toe.
